About This Book

What if the perfect puppy you dreamed of came to live with you, full of playful energy and charm? Lucky seems like the best friend anyone could ask for, but what if there’s a secret lurking beneath all that fluff? Can Neil and Emily uncover the truth before it’s too late?

Quick Assessment

This middle-grade fiction book follows the story of Lucky, a seemingly perfect puppy who wins over Sarah Parker but may carry a hidden danger. Suitable for ages 9 to 12, the story touches on themes of responsibility and unexpected challenges with pets. Parents should be aware of mild tension around illness and mystery elements.

Why we rated Perfect Puppy (Puppy Patrol) 9LE

Perfect Puppy (Puppy Patrol) is written at a Level 4-5 reading level across 104 pages. Strong independent readers around grade 5.5 can typically handle this book on their own; with parent or teacher support, Perfect Puppy (Puppy Patrol) works for readers up to grade 6.5.

We rate Perfect Puppy (Puppy Patrol) as 9LE ("Light — Emotional") because the content sits in the "Mild" range — mild conflict — the kind a child encounters in normal play and sibling life.
